Designed and developed an Audio Visualizer for this Maria Callas tribute site. Using custom audio reactive framework, three.js, and GLSL shaders. Built with Uprising.
Winner of FWA Site of the Day and CSS Design Awards Site of the Day.
Designed and developed an Audio Visualizer for this Maria Callas tribute site. Using custom audio reactive framework, three.js, and GLSL shaders. Built with Uprising.
Winner of FWA Site of the Day and CSS Design Awards Site of the Day.
Website for Faraday Future – an electric car company. Site combines HTML overlay text with WebGL animations, including 3D car renders and particle systems driven by page scroll. Works on Desktop and Mobile. Lead WebGL development.
ÜberViz is a collection of custom real-time audio-reactive music visualizers, using web technologies such as WebGL, Web Audio, and custom GLSL shaders.
Winner of FWA Site of the Day and Adobe Cutting Edge Award.
Cryptaris is a narrative mission comprised of 7 WebGL games, each testing the user on an array of STEM skills that are required by the U.S. Army. Built with Three.js WebGL and CSS3D. Acted as lead developer, concepting, prototyping and building main site 3D environments and the first 2 games. Runs on desktop and mobile. Built with Tool of NA.
Winner of FWA Site of the Day, Awwwards Site of the Day, CSS Design Award.
A WebGL experience to promote LGBT awareness for AllState. Displays a chain of supporters via a 3D visualization. Upload an image to join the chain. Built with Tool of NA.
Winner of CSS Design Awards SOTD, CSS Design Awards Best Community Site.
A card sorting game based on the chances of certain life events occurring. Built with JS and HTML5 to work on mobile and IE. Built a multiplayer version using node.js on the server. Developed with UseAllFive for Prudential Insurance.
A WebGL data visualizer for Airbnb. Runs on desktop and mobile. The 3D globe displays real-time usage data from Airbnb. Map textures are loaded via a tiling system to optimize load times. Using custom GLSL shader to animate dots. Features details such as planes, animated illustrations and a space station. Built with Tool of North America.
Winner of FWA Mobile of the Day, FWA Site of the Day, the One Show UX/UI award.
IBM collaborated with James Murphy to turn live data from U.S. Open Tennis matches into generative music and visuals. I worked with Tool of NA to build out the match visualizer, including audio-reactive animations. The site is mobile first, built with HTML5 and Pixi.js.
Winner of D&AD Digital Brand Expression and Digital Design Awards, Adobe Cutting Edge Award, FWA Mobile of the Day, FWA SOTD, Mashies Award, The One Show Animation and Sound Design Awards.
SynthCube is an interactive 3D sound toy built using the Web Audio API. As part of Google Creative Lab’s CubeLab project, I was tasked to build a musical instrument using the Rubik’s Cube as an interface. All sounds are generated in code and audio effects are applied in real-time.
Website and Facebook site for Intel’s new social media film: “The Power Inside”, staring Harvey Keitel. As lead developer I built a responsive HTML5 website with localized content and image gallery. Also built the Facebook site including a ‘Mustacher’ application that allows the user to create and upload a ‘mustached’ image of themselves using the webcam and face detection. Built with Tool of North America.
Winner of Cannes Cyber Lion Online Video Award, Webby’s Interactive Advertising Award and Best Use of Video Award, FWA Site of the Day, Daytime Emmy Nominee.
The 2012 Toyota Yaris site is a HTML5 interactive video tour built with WebGL 3D graphics, realtime physics, adaptive sound, and multi-user capabilities. Acted as lead developer, working for ACNE Production and Saatchi & Saatchi (LA).
Winner of FWA SOTD.
AllMyTweets is a simple one-page web app to display all your tweets on one page. Shared on Twitter over 14K times.
SimpleViewer.net is the home of the SimpleViewer family of image viewers – professional quality, fully customizable Flash image galleries. These galleries come in a free version and a pro paid version. The free versions are downloaded over 15,000 times a week.
A dynamic video gallery for E! Online. Allows video browsing via related tags. The video player is built off the Brightcove API. Supports multiple regions, playlists and color schemes. Handles tracking via Google Analytics and advertising support via the DoubleClick API.